Plant Care & Growing Tips

Caring for your orange palm tree live plant is straightforward, ensuring it thrives and becomes a magnificent feature in your garden. This species prefers a location with full sun exposure, meaning at least 6 hours of direct sunlight per day, though it can tolerate partial shade, especially in hotter climates where some afternoon protection might be beneficial. When it comes to watering, this tropical palm tree care requires moderate moisture. Water deeply when the top few inches of soil feel dry to the touch, and allow the soil to dry out slightly before the next watering. Avoid overwatering, as consistently soggy soil can lead to root rot. Well-draining soil is crucial for its health; a sandy loam mix amended with organic matter is ideal. The palm is hardy in USDA Hardiness Zones 9-11, where it can be grown outdoors year-round. In colder zones, it can be container-grown and brought indoors during winter. Fertilize your palm in spring and summer with a slow-release granular fertilizer specifically formulated for palms, following the product’s instructions for application rates. Watch out for common pests like spider mites or mealybugs, and treat with horticultural oil or insecticidal soap if spotted. Proper planting technique, ensuring the root ball is level with the surrounding soil, is key to a successful start for your outdoor palm tree.
